. In Europe they have been for some time confined towards the Rhineland; but from the early twentieth century Richard Teschner in Vienna made the inventive potentialities of this sort of figure. In Moscow Nina Efimova completed identical experimental productions, and these may have influenced the State Central Puppet Theatre in Moscow, directed by Sergey Obraztsov, to develop this sort of puppet through the 1930s. Just after Environment War II Obraztsov’s theatre produced lots of excursions, particularly in japanese Europe, and several puppet theatres utilizing puppet rod puppets ended up Started Because of this. These days the rod puppet is the same old variety of determine in the large condition-supported puppet theatres of japanese Europe. In an analogous movement in America, largely influenced by Marjorie Batchelder, the usage of rod puppets was greatly formulated in school and school theatres, and also the hand-rod puppet was located to generally be of distinct worth.

In the 18th century English writers started to switch into the puppet theatre as being a medium, chiefly for satire. The novelist Henry Fielding offered a satiric puppet clearly show, beneath the pseudonym of Madame de la Nash, in 1748. The caustic playwright and actor Samuel Foote made use of puppets to burlesque heroic tragedy in 1758 and sentimental comedy in 1773. In an analogous vein, the dramatist Charles Dibdin introduced a satiric puppet revue in 1775, and a gaggle of Irish wits ran the Patagonian Theatre in London from 1776 to 1781 by using a software of ballad operas and literary burlesques. In France there was an excellent vogue for your puppet theatre amongst literary men all through the 2nd fifty percent from the nineteenth century.
